Why is the trust score of wfhsale.com very low?

https://wfhsale.com redirected to https//www.wfhsale.com during the time we crawled it. The website wfhsale.com appears to be a scam. Several red flags indicate this:

1. Domain Age: The domain is only 6 days old. Scammers often create new websites to avoid being flagged.
2. Lack of Information: The website lacks detailed information about the company, such as its physical address, contact details, and history.
3. Unrealistic Discounts: The prices for the products are heavily discounted, which is a common tactic used by online scammers to lure in unsuspecting customers.
4. Limited Payment Options: The website may only offer a single payment method, which is unusual for legitimate online stores.
5. Poor Website Design: The website's design and layout may appear unprofessional, with low-quality images and inconsistent formatting.
6. No Customer Reviews: A lack of customer reviews or testimonials can be a warning sign, especially for a site claiming to have been around for several years.
7. Suspicious URLs: Check the URLs of the product pages. If they seem random or unrelated to the product, it could be a sign of a scam.
8. Use of "Sale" in the Domain: Many scam websites use "sale" in their domain names to attract visitors with the promise of discounts.

It's important to exercise caution when dealing with unfamiliar online stores, especially those that exhibit the above warning signs. If you're considering making a purchase from wfhsale.com or any similar site, it's advisable to research the company further, look for independent reviews, and consider using secure payment methods that offer buyer protection."
